Parvez Hossain Emon’s Record-Breaking Fifty: Fastest by a Bangladeshi in List A

It didn't take Abahani Limited long to reach their small goal of 89 runs—it only took them 6.4 overs, or 40 balls, to do it in the Dhaka Premier League (DPL) on Sunday.  Parvez Hossain Emon led the charge with an unbeaten 61 off just 23 balls.

But what really made the news?  Emon got to fifty in just 15 balls, which is a new record for the fastest fifty by a Bangladeshi in List A cricket.  Not only did his big hit win the game, it also changed the course of domestic cricket history.

The fastest fifty by a Bangladeshi batter in List A was 18 balls, which was achieved by Farhad Reza and previously held by Nazmul Hossain Milon before Emon.  There was a 2019 Dhaka Premier League (DPL) game between Prime Doleshwar and Sheikh Jamal Dhanmondi. Farhad hit 56 runs off of 20 balls.

But now Emon is at the top of that list.  Not only was it the fastest fifty ever scored by a Bangladeshi in the DPL, it was also the fastest score ever scored by a Bangladeshi in any known domestic cricket league.

Before Emon, Shuvagata Hom had the fastest fifty in any type of recognised Bangladeshi cricket. He hit the mark in 16 balls in a 2019 DPL T20 match against Mohammedan Sporting Club.

That being said, Kusal Perera of Sri Lanka still holds the world record for the fastest List A fifty.  He hit 50 off of just 12 balls against Kurunegala Youth Cricket Club in Sri Lanka's Premier Limited Overs Tournament in 2005.

With his fifty off of 15 balls, Emon is now tied for fourth place on the list of the fastest fifties ever in List A cricket around the world.
